  • Several types of charitable contributions are eligible for tax deductions|subject to certain limitations.
  • Monetary gifts are often the simplest type of contribution to make, but non-cash donations can also offer significant tax savings.
  • Thoroughly document all your charitable contributions, including the date, amount, and name of the recipient organization. This will help ensure a smooth tax filing process.
